We are seeking a highly skilled DFIR Analyst to join our Cybersecurity Incident Response Team (CSIRT). In this role, you will detect, analyze, and respond to P1–P4 cybersecurity incidents across a global environment. Reporting to the CSIRT Manager and CISO, you will help shape and strengthen Infios ’ Cybersecurity and Incident Response capabilities in a fast‑paced, evolving threat landscape. What a day in life of looks like: Continuously monitor, triage, and respond to P1–P4 cybersecurity events, including BEC, endpoint, network, and SaaS/cloud incidents. Lead major investigations and serve as the Incident Handler/Commander for high‑severity incidents. Act as the central coordinator for cybersecurity events, ensuring rapid containment, clear communication, and effective remediation. Independently drive technical improvements and lead security-focused projects within the CSIRT. Collaborate closely with internal business units and our managed SOC to investigate incidents, mature processes, and enhance defensive capabilities. Participate regularly in training, tabletop exercises, and continuous improvement initiatives to elevate the team’s performance. Working Pattern: Monday–Friday, 40 hours per week Fully remote within Spain On-Call Requirements: This position includes on‑call rotation responsibilities to support urgent security incidents outside standard business hours. Expect occasional evenings, weekends, and holidays to ensure 24/7 CSIRT coverage and protection of Infios systems and data. What you bring to the team: Subject Matter Expertise: Hands‑on experience with modern security tools, DFIR methodologies, and threat investigation best practices. Familiarity with applying AI or ML ‑ assisted security tooling, detection tuning, enrichment, or automation is a strong plus. Leadership and Ownership Skills: Demonstrated ability to lead complex investigations and guide teams through high‑impact security events. Communication Excellence: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to produce clear, concise, and actionable reports for both technical and non‑technical audiences. Analytical Strength: Ability to diagnose issues, interpret diverse security data sources, and manage multiple priorities under pressure. Cross Functional Collaboration: Proven capability to work across teams and disciplines to drive incident response and improve security operations.
